Are messages to these United States numbers private?
No. Every SMS sent to a free United States number on this page is publicly visible to all visitors. Use them for throwaway signups only, never for accounts that matter or messages with personal data.
How long do free United States numbers stay online?
Each number stays online until its rental expires — usually days to weeks. When that happens the number is marked "Burned": it stops receiving SMS but its inbox stays published as an archive. Burned United States numbers are replaced with fresh online ones, so check back any time.
